How much do azure support j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for azure support in Arizona is $54.42,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$49.28 and $61.15 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Azure Support position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Azure Support professional, you need a solid understanding of Microsoft Azure services, cloud troubleshooting, and general IT fundamentals, often supported by a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with Azure Portal, PowerShell, Azure CLI, and certifications such as Microsoft Certified: Azure Fundamentals or Azure Administrator is highly valued.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and a customer-centric mindset are important soft skills in this role. These capabilities ensure that technical issues are swiftly diagnosed and resolved, maintaining high levels of client satisfaction and system reliability.

What is an Azure Support job?

An Azure Support job involves assisting customers with troubleshooting, configuration, and optimization of Microsoft Azure services. Professionals in this role diagnose technical issues, provide guidance on best practices, and help businesses ensure their cloud infrastructure runs smoothly. They may also work closely with engineering teams to escalate complex problems and contribute to knowledge base documentation. Strong problem-solving skills and knowledge of Azure services are essential for success in this role.

What are some typical challenges faced by Azure Support professionals, and how are they addressed?

Azure Support professionals often encounter challenges such as diagnosing complex, multi-tenant cloud issues, managing service outages, and staying current with Azure's rapidly evolving features and services. To handle these scenarios, they rely on technical documentation, internal knowledge bases, and collaboration with senior engineers or product teams. Continuous learning and regular training are integral to staying effective in the role. Teamwork and clear communication help ensure that issues are addressed promptly and that knowledge is shared to improve overall support quality.

Job Description We are seeking a Site Reliability Engineer (Azure) to join our dynamic team. The ideal candidate will have strong experience in Azure services, IaC with Terraform, CI/CD, and observability platforms and a proven ability to automate operations, improve reliability, and reduce toil through software-driven solutions. Responsibilities: Collaborate with Development and Infrastructure teams to implement monitoring and observability as designed by the SRE Lead.

Mentor SRE resources on reliability practices, tools, and established capabilities. Develop and maintain a catalog of extensible reliability scripts, tools, and libraries for instrumentation, automation, and operations. Partner with application teams to integrate common reliability libraries and tooling into codebases and workflows.

Engage as an SME in major incident triage, failure scenario modeling, and root cause investigations with Problem Management. Identify reliability gaps, reduce alert noise, and deliver automated solutions that reduce manual support effort. Participate in an on-call rotation with Production Support to inform reliability improvements and dashboards.

Required Skills & Qualifications: Hands-on experience with Microsoft Azure infrastructure and platform services. Experience with Terraform or Terraform Enterprise, or comparable infrastructure-as-code tooling. Working knowledge of Azure networking (VNets, subnets, route tables, firewalls, DNS, private endpoints, load balancing).

Experience with observability platforms such as Azure Monitor, Azure Log Analytics, Dynatrace, Splunk, Prometheus, or Grafana. Experience with CI/CD tooling such as Jenkins, Azure DevOps, or GitHub Actions. Scripting or programming with Python, PowerShell, Bash, or similar languages.

Understanding of cloud resiliency, high availability, logging, monitoring, and operational support practices. Strong analytical, troubleshooting, organizational, and communication skills. Ability to collaborate with globally distributed engineering and operations teams.

Preferred Skills: Microsoft Azure certification. Experience in financial services, regulated technology, or enterprise-scale environments. Experience with AKS, ACR, Kubernetes, and container-based deployment models.

Experience with Azure AI Foundry, OpenAI/GenAI platform operations, model-serving observability, or AI platform readiness. Familiarity with SRE practices including SLIs, SLOs, incident response, problem management, post-incident reviews, and toil reduction. Exposure to IAM, cloud security, policy-as-code, vulnerability remediation, and governance dashboards.
